Welcome to this episode of Sit Walk Work, your guide to mindfulness and meditation. I’m Dominic, your host, and in this guided meditation, we’ll explore proven techniques to reduce stress, enhance focus, and cultivate gratitude. Together, we’ll practice soft belly breathing, use mantras like ‘Be still and know that I am,’ and focus on anchoring our attention in the present moment.

This episode is perfect for anyone looking to calm their mind, release tension, and reconnect with their inner self. By the end, you’ll feel more grounded, aware, and ready to extend kindness and compassion to yourself and others.
